My personal style consists of basics, lots of denim and lots of skirts. Growing up in Buffalo, New York, I went to an all girls private high school with a dress code where our strict dress code consisted of wearing knee-length skirts everyday. This is when my love for skirts really began. Soon after that, my love for denim began when I started working for a clothing store with the largest denim selection in Buffalo. The store carried any brand ranging from 7 For All Mankind to rag & bone. I quickly became obsessed with different distresses, washes, rises and brands. With in-house seamstresses on hand, I was able to watch every customer I helped walk out of the store with a perfect pair of fitting jeans that they looked great on and felt even better wearing.

My go-to outfit is a black skirt or sweater with a pair of jeans paired with lots of wrist wear such as watches, cuffs, or bracelets. Although I am drawn to basics, every once and a while an amazing and must-have print will catch my eye. My overall favorite basic is anything black. I believe that no one can go wrong with a black shirt, sweater or even a black pair of jeans. Perfect fitting pairs of jeans are, in my opinion, absolute staples to every Fashionista’s closet.
